English
The cokernel of a zero map is preserved by any functor that preserves zero morphisms; equivalently, PreservesColimit( parallelPair f 0 ) G when f = 0.
Русский
Кокernel нулевого отображения сохраняется любым функтором, сохраняющим нулевые морфизмы; эквивалентно PreservesColimit( parallelPair f 0 ) G при f = 0.
LaTeX
$$$f = 0 \Rightarrow \text{PreservesColimit}(\text{parallelPair } f\ 0)\ G$$$
Lean4
instance underPost [PreservesColimitsOfShape (WithInitial J) F] : PreservesColimitsOfShape J (Under.post F (X := X))
where
preservesColimit.preserves {coconeK}
isColimitCoconeK :=
have isColimitCoconeD :=
(IsColimit.precomposeHomEquiv liftFromUnderComp _).symm <|
isColimitOfPreserves F (isColimitEquiv.symm isColimitCoconeK)
⟨isColimitEquiv <|
isColimitCoconeD.ofIsoColimit <|
Cocones.ext (.refl _) fun
| .star | .of a => by aesop⟩